本题要求编写一个简单计算器程序,可根据输入的运算符,对2个整数进行加、减、乘、除或求余运算。题目保证输入和输出均不超过整型范围。

输入格式:

输入在一行中依次输入操作数1、运算符、操作数2,其间以1个空格分隔。操作数的数据类型为整型,且保证除法和求余的分母非零。

输出格式:

当运算符为+-*/%时,在一行输出相应的运算结果。若输入是非法符号(即除了加、减、乘、除和求余五种运算符以外的其他符号)则输出ERROR

输入样例1:

-7 / 2

输出样例1:

-3

输入样例2:

3 & 6

输出样例2:

ERROR
#include <stdio.h>int main()
{int a,b;char c;scanf("%d",&a);getchar();scanf("%c",&c);getchar();scanf("%d",&b);switch(c){case '+':printf("%d\n",a+b);break;case '-':printf("%d\n",a-b);break;case '*':printf("%d\n",a*b);break;case '/':printf("%d\n",a/b);break;case '%':printf("%d\n",a%b);break;default:printf("ERROR");}return 0;
}

7-12 两个数的简单计算器相关推荐

  1. PTA 基础编程题目集 7-12 两个数的简单计算器 C语言

    PTA 基础编程题目集 7-12 两个数的简单计算器 C语言 本题要求编写一个简单计算器程序,可根据输入的运算符,对2个整数进行加.减.乘.除或求余运算.题目保证输入和输出均不超过整型范围. 输入格式 ...

  2. 7-12 两个数的简单计算器 (C语言)

    7-12 两个数的简单计算器 (10 分)本题要求编写一个简单计算器程序,可根据输入的运算符,对2个整数进行加.减.乘.除或求余运算.题目保证输入和输出均不超过整型范围. 输入格式: 输入在一行中依次 ...

  3. 用Python解“两个数的简单计算器”题

    7-12 两个数的简单计算器 本题要求编写一个简单计算器程序,可根据输入的运算符,对2个整数进行加.减.乘.除或求余运算.题目保证输入和输出均不超过整型范围. 输入格式: 输入在一行中依次输入操作数1 ...

  4. 用C语言解“两个数的简单计算器”题

    7-12 两个数的简单计算器 本题要求编写一个简单计算器程序,可根据输入的运算符,对2个整数进行加.减.乘.除或求余运算.题目保证输入和输出均不超过整型范围. 输入格式: 输入在一行中依次输入操作数1 ...

  5. 7-12 两个数的简单计算器 (10 分)

    7-12 两个数的简单计算器 (10 分) 本题要求编写一个简单计算器程序,可根据输入的运算符,对2个整数进行加.减.乘.除或求余运算.题目保证输入和输出均不超过整型范围. 输入格式: 输入在一行中依 ...

  6. 的python输入两个运算数及一个运算符_用Python解“两个数的简单计算器”题

    7-12 两个数的简单计算器 本题要求编写一个简单计算器程序,可根据输入的运算符,对2个整数进行加.减.乘.除或求余运算.题目保证输入和输出均不超过整型范围. 输入格式: 输入在一行中依次输入操作数1 ...

  7. C语言简单算法之高速公路超速处罚,计算油费,比较大小,两个数的简单计算器

    C语言简单算法之高速公路超速处罚,计算油费,比较大小,两个数的简单计算器 [1] 1.题目7-1高速公路超速处罚 1.实验代码 #include <stdio.h>int main() { ...

  8. c语言对10求余不为7,【PTA | 基础编程题目集】7-12 两个数的简单计算器 (10分)

    本题要求编写一个简单计算器程序,可根据输入的运算符,对2个整数进行加.减.乘.除或求余运算.题目保证输入和输出均不超过整型范围. 输入格式: 输入在一行中依次输入操作数1.运算符.操作数2,其间以1个 ...

  9. 7-3 两个数的简单计算器 (20分)

    本题要求编写一个简单计算器程序,可根据输入的运算符,对2个整数进行加.减.乘.除或求余运算.题目保证输入和输出均不超过整型范围. 输入格式: 输入在一行中依次输入操作数1.运算符.操作数2,其间以1个 ...

最新文章

  1. ADO.Net练习1
  2. 0寄存器与arm_如何在ARM下进行高效的C编程?
  3. 变频电源外围配置的全面要点
  4. Module(模块)
  5. 动画理解Dijkstra算法过程
  6. Spring 处理请求和响应相关的注解
  7. easyui 图标_logo设计和图标设计有哪些不同?
  8. 物联网网络编程、Web编程综述
  9. MAC 安装oracle instantclient
  10. python 导入数据集并画图_python matplotlib画图教程学习:(三)IRIS数据集作图
  11. pda mysql_Mysql 基础
  12. C语言:带你轻松干掉 腾讯笔试大题 带环链表
  13. Python实现word的基本操作
  14. 多文件自平衡云传输(四)资源发送端 —————— 开开开山怪
  15. 标自然段的序号格式_word怎么自然段编号-word段落添加编号-word怎么分段编号
  16. 【数字孪生】数字孪生模型在产品构型管理中应用探讨;不可忽视的轻量级三维可视化技术...
  17. 皮秒 纳秒 微秒 毫秒 秒 ps、ns、us、ms、s 时间单位之间的换算
  18. python多元线性回归实例_利用Python进行数据分析之多元线性回归案例
  19. 灵魂拷问:我的口红什么色?为此,我做了一个口红识别神器
  20. Linux安装rz命令和sz命令方法教程

热门文章

  1. 火影忍者379话最新情报
  2. Unity碰撞和碰撞检测
  3. HTML中利用JS调用PHP (以登录为例)
  4. 【强化学习论文合集】二十九.2021国际机器学习大会论文(ICML2021)
  5. html网页设计一个简单的用户登录页面
  6. [php-代码审计]百家cms4.14
  7. 鸿蒙系统和海思系统有什么区别,鸿蒙系统和安卓系统 到底有什么区别?
  8. 【前端安全系列】【万字详解】如何防止XSS攻击?
  9. 通过WHQL认证的产品可以在微软官网查询了
  10. VC++深入详解学习笔记